A375S (p.Ala375Ser) variant of AGRN (Agrin)
A375S (p.Ala375Ser) in AGRN (Agrin) is a missense change. Clinical records from ClinVar and UniProt describe it as benign/likely benign in the context of Congenital myasthenic syndrome 8; not specified; not provided. The available variant effect predictions contribute to a CATVariant prioritization score of 0.40 / 1. The record also includes population frequency data and published literature.
